Tags for Backups and Image CopiesYou can assign a user-specified character string called a tag to backup sets and image copies (either copies created by RMAN or copies created by an operating system utility). A tag is a case-insensitive symbolic name for a backup set or file copy such as weekly_backup. You can specify the tag rather than the filename when executing the RESTORE or CHANGE command. The maximum length of a tag is 30 characters.
If you do not specify a tag name, then by default RMAN creates a tag for backups and copies (except for control file autobackups) in the format TAGYYYYMMDDTHHMMSS, where YYYY is the year, MM is the month, DD is the day, HH is the hour (in 24-hour format), MM is the minutes, and SS is the seconds. For example, a backup of datafile 1 may receive the tag TAG20020208T133437. The date and time refer to when RMAN started the backup. If multiple backup sets are created by one BACKUP command, then each backup piece is assigned the same default tag.
When applied to a backup set, a tag applies to a specific copy of the backup set. If you do not duplex a backup set, that is, make multiple identical copies of it, then a one-to-one correspondence exists between the tag and the backup set. For example, BACKUP COPIES 1 DATAFILE 7 TAG foo creates one backup set with tag foo. However, you can back up this backup set and give this new copy of the backup set the tag bar. So, the backup set has two identical copies: one tagged foo and the other tagged bar.
Tags do not need to be unique, so multiple backup sets or image copies can have the same tag name, for example, weekly_backup. When a tag is not unique, then with respect to a given datafile, the tag refers to the most current suitable file. By default, RMAN selects the most recent backups to restore unless qualified by a tag or a SET UNTIL command. The most current suitable backup containing the specified file may not be the most recent backup, as can occur in point-in-time recovery.
For example, if datafile copies are created each Monday evening and are always tagged mondaypmcopy, then the tag refers to the most recent copy (assuming that no SET UNTIL command is issued before restore or recovery). Thus, if complete recovery is desired, this command switches datafile 3 to the most recent Monday evening copy:
SWITCH DATAFILE 3 TO DATAFILECOPY TAG mondaypmcopy;
Tags can indicate the intended purpose or usage of different classes of backups or file copies. For example, datafile copies that are suitable for use in a SWITCH can be tagged differently from file copies that should be used only for RESTORE.
Note:
If you specify a tag when specifying input files to a RESTORE or SWITCH command, then RMAN considers only backup sets with a matching tag when choosing which backup to use

    If, as you say, you deleted the entire database, there really is no concept of 'same server'. You want to restore/recover the database onto a server which does not currently have any copy/version of that particular database. Whether or not there ever WAS one on that box is pretty much meaningless, except for the fact there may be some bits and pieces we can use. But the basic technique is the same.
    You haven't state your OS, which is important. If its Windows, you'll need to use oradim to recreate the service. Once that is done, rman can connect to an 'idle' instance and proceed from there.
    Once rman connects to an idle instance, you restore the control file from backup, then mount the database (open the control file) then restore and recover the db. rman will use information in the resotred control file to locate the backupsets and process the rest of the operation. there are details that need to be attended to but that's the overall outline.

    You are confused about the purpose of crosscheck.
    There are two concepts for which you must grasp the distinction.
    - Expired
    - Obsolete
    Expired
    When an archive log is written, or rman makes a backup, a record of that archivelog or backupset is written to the repository in the control file.
    Crosscheck simply checks the existence of the archivelogs or backupsets that are recorded in the repository.  If something went missing (say, if you used an OS command to delete archivelogs), the record of the missing file is marked as 'expired'.  If you follow the crosscheck command with a 'delete expired' command, the repository records that have been marked 'expired' are deleted from the repository, so rman has no more memory of those files.  Note that 'expired' has nothing to do with retention policy.  Also note that if you do not actually issue the 'delete expired' command, the expired records will remain in the repository. 
    Obsolete
    The retention policy deals with when a backupset is obsolete, meaning it is no longer needed to protect the retention period.  Backupset are not marked as obsolete.  They are evaluated for obsolescence at the time of a command that needs it -- "report obsolete" or "delete obsolete", or when FRA maintenance requires an implied 'delete obsolete'.

    By means of the use of Recovery Manager it is possible to duplicate a database out from a previously taken rman backup. The method will be outlined in the next few lines.
    Let's assume a source database named SRCDB and the target database, named GEMINI. A unix like environment is assumed, but it can be implemented on windows as well, just beware of the particular Oracle implementation on a windows platform (orapwd file name, service creation, path format)
    1. Create a password file for the Cloned (GEMINI) instance:
    orapwd file=/u01/app/oracle/product/9.2.0.1.0/dbs/orapwGEMINI password=password entries=10
    2. Configure tnsnames.ora and listner.ora
    Properly identify the database at the tnsnames.ora and have the instance manually registered against the listener.ora files, both files located at the $ORACLE_HOME/network/admin directory.
    2.a Manually register the database against the listener (listener.ora)
    (SID_DESC =
    (ORACLE_HOME = /u01/app/oracle/product/9.2.0.1.0)
    (SID_NAME = GEMINI)
    2.b Added the target GEMINI to the tnsnames.ora
    GEMINI =
    (DESCRIPTION =
    (ADDRESS_LIST =
    (ADDRESS = (PROTOCOL = TCP)(HOST = myhost.mydomain.com)(PORT = 1521))
    (CONNECT_DATA =
    (ORACLE_SID = GEMINI)
    2.c Reload the listener
    lsnrctl reload
    3. Create a new init.ora for the cloned database.
    Next create an init.ora file for the cloned database. In case the same paths cannot be used on the target host, either because it is the same source host or because those paths are not reproducible on the target, then DB_FILE_NAME_CONVERT and LOG_FILE_NAME_CONVERT may be required to be defined
    DB_NAME=GEMINI
    CONTROL_FILES=(/u02/oradata/GEMINI/control01.ctl,
    /u02/oradata/GEMINI/control02.ctl,
    /u02/oradata/GEMINI/control03.ctl)
    # Convert file names to allow for different directory structure.
    DB_FILE_NAME_CONVERT=(/u02/oradata/SRCDB/,/u02/oradata/GEMINI/)
    LOG_FILE_NAME_CONVERT=(/u01/oradata/SRCDB/,/u01/oradata/GEMINI/)
    # block_size and compatible parameters must match those of the source database
    DB_BLOCK_SIZE=8192
    COMPATIBLE=9.2.0.0.0
    4. Connect to the cloned instance
    ORACLE_SID=GEMINI; export ORACLE_SID
    sqlplus /nolog
    conn / as sysdba
    5. Create an SPFILE based on the init.ora
    CREATE SPFILE FROM PFILE='/u01/app/oracle/admin/GEMINI/pfile/init.ora';
    6. Start the database in NOMOUNT mode:
    STARTUP FORCE NOMOUNT;
    7. Connect to the TARGET, CATALOG and AUXILIARY databases.
    By means of the rman three connections are open, one for the Source Database (SOURCEDB), another for the Catalog database (RCAT), and one more for the cloned database (GEMINI)
    ORACLE_SID=GEMINI; export ORACLE_SID
    rman TARGET sys/password@SRCDB CATALOG rman/rman@RCAT AUXILIARY /
    8. Complete or Incomplete clone (recover)
    From the rman the database using one of the following commands:
    8.a Clone the database by means of a complete recover.
    DUPLICATE TARGET DATABASE TO GEMINI;
    8.b Clone the database up to a defined point in time in the past by means of an incomplete recover
    DUPLICATE TARGET DATABASE TO GEMINI UNTIL TIME 'SYSDATE-2';
    9. Process finished.
    Once the process is finished, the newly created GEMINI database is ready to be used as an independent new cloned database.
